Viticulture; application for volume compensation (single-farm scheme)
Quantitative compensation may be requested for vineyards belonging to winegrowers' cooperatives and producer associations of other legal forms within an area.
Description
Within the framework of the maximum yield per hectare regulation (total yield per hectare), the vineyards of winegrowers' cooperatives and producer associations of other legal forms within an area can be considered as one business and carry out a quantity equalization of wine from vineyards of an area within the member community. In this way, over-quantities of one member can be compensated by under-quantities of another.
If a member of a winegrowers' cooperative or producer association of a different legal form delivers its entire harvest as grapes or grape must to the winegrowers' cooperative or producer association, the legislator allows the excess quantity calculation to be made not for each individual member, but for the total of all fully delivering members. The total vineyard area of all members subject to full delivery is thereby considered as one wine-producing enterprise. Within a self-marketing winery, this regulation applies analogously.
Prerequisites
Full delivery obligation of the respective member for grapes or grape must from all its vineyards.
Only vineyards within one area may be balanced with each other.
